Upright Knight of Pentacles as a Yes or No Answer

When you’re faced with a situation that calls for a straightforward yes or no, pulling the Upright Knight of Pentacles can lead to a bit of contemplation. Interpreting tarot cards for quick answers isn’t always as simple as it seems. However, the Upright Knight of Pentacles generally leans towards a “yes” – but with qualifiers.

This card signals a period where hard work and tenacity pay off. It suggests that if you’re asking about the outcome of a long-term project or commitment, the answer is positive, as long as you’re willing to put in the necessary effort and wait patiently for results. The Knight of Pentacles’ energy is steady and doesn’t rush, hinting that your awaited “yes” might take time to manifest.

Delving deeper, if your question is regarding finances or career, the Knight of Pentacles is particularly favorable. It embodies reliability and diligence, qualities that almost always lead to success in these areas. This card encourages you to continue your diligent approach and assures you that it’ll likely lead to the positive outcome you’re striving for.

In matters of the heart, the Knight of Pentacles points to stability and loyalty. If you’re inquiring about a relationship, the card reflects a solid connection that’s built to last. But remember, this knight is not known for romantic grand gestures or swift movements, so patience is crucial.

Knight of Pentacles Reversed as a Yes or No Answer

When you’re faced with decisions and the Knight of Pentacles appears reversed in your tarot spread, interpreting the message requires insight into the nuances of this card’s energies. The reversed Knight of Pentacles often indicates a disruption in the flow of diligence and responsibility symbolized by its upright counterpart.

  • Hesitation and Procrastination: Key traits such as reliability and thoroughness are compromised in the reversed position.
  • Resistance to Change: The Knight’s aversion to flexibility becomes a significant obstacle.

In matters where you’re expecting a simple yes or no, the reversed Knight of Pentacles hints at a tentative ‘no’ but suggests that your path is not set in stone. It’s an invitation to evaluate where you might be resisting necessary change or where you may need to release a too-cautious approach.

For financial decisions, the reversed Knight of Pentacles suggests reconsidering your plans. It warns of potential:

  • Missed opportunities due to over-cautiousness
  • Financial stagnation
  • Reevaluating the risks and developing a more dynamic strategy

In a career context, the reversed Knight of Pentacles could translate to a ‘no’ if you’ve been waiting for progress in a stagnant position. This card encourages you to consider:

  • Updating your skills
  • Seeking new opportunities

Within the realm of relationships, this reversal symbolizes a stubbornness that could be hindering growth. It’s important to ponder whether your approach to commitment is too inflexible or if stagnation has set in, making reconciliation with an ex or advancement in a current relationship challenging.
